EPIC's Latest "Comet" is Transforming Healthcare: An In-Depth AnalysisThe mobile health (mHealth) market is experiencing significant growth, driven by a combination of technological advancements, a rising focus on remote patient care, and the increasing adoption of smartphones and wearable devices.
According to various market reports, the global mHealth market is projected to reach a value of over $200 billion in the coming years, with some forecasts placing the market size at around $249 billion by 2032. This growth is powered by a high compound annual growth rate (CAGR), with multiple reports estimating it to be between 11% and 26% over the next decade.
